VERB
entdecken/ɛntˈdɛkn̩/to discover; to detect; to find
entdecken is a German verb that means to discover, to detect, or to find. It is pronounced /ɛntˈdɛkn̩/. In conjugation, the simple past is "entdeckte" and the past participle is "entdeckt".
Definitions
1.to find a place, fact, object, or idea not known before(find something new)
a.to discover a new place or object
Kolumbus entdeckte Amerika im Jahr 1492.—Columbus discovered America in 1492.
2.to notice or become aware of something hidden or overlooked(notice or realize)
a.to realize or detect something previously missed
Sie entdeckte einen Fehler im Bericht.—She found a mistake in the report.
Conjugation
| Infinitive | entdecken |
|---|---|
| Present (ich) | entdecke |
| Present (du) | entdeckst |
| Present (er/sie/es) | entdeckt |
| Preterite (ich) | entdeckte |
| Participle II | entdeckt |
| Konjunktiv II (ich) | entdeckte |
| Imperative (singular) | entdecke |
| Imperative (plural) | entdeckt |
| Auxiliary | haben |
